Moore Industries TMZ Dual Modbus temperature transmitter
Moore Industries’ TMZ Dual (2TPRG) PC-programmable Modbus temperature transmitter allows users to increase density with dual RTD, thermocouple, mV, resistance or potentiometer inputs by doubling temperature monitoring capability in a single unit. The product’s two independent sensor inputs are easy to configure using the company’s Intelligent PC Configuration software. The data from both sensors is available on the Modbus output, allowing the host to use the data for averaging, differential or sensor backup.
Up to 32 (without repeaters) TMZs or TMZ Duals can be multidropped onto a single communication link (such as a twisted wire pair), eliminating the need to run a dedicated wire for each signal. The TMZ Dual provides increased sensor density, delivering savings on installation, cable, conduit, connection and wire tray costs.
Both the TMZ and TMZ Dual feature long-term stability (five years), 20-bit input resolution, isolation and RFI/EMI protection. Since the measurement is delivered to the control system as a digital signal, the output error produced by a traditional analog transmitter is eliminated.
